The forest surrounding the shrine seemed to come to life with the chirping of crickets as evening was transitioning into night. Trees towered all around, silent and somber. The sun was just starting to set, it's receding rays streaking the sky with dark oranges and pinks. Fireflies were starting to come out of hiding, lighting up the oncoming darkness with their pinpricks of yellow light.


Jupiter was aimlessly floating around just above the shrine, thinking. It was her favorite place to pass time. From her position, she could see far into the forest, and even the ocean that the forest was situated by. She made sure she didn't go too high, at the risk of being seen by the humans in Kamakura town. The ocean, which was bright with pastel colors just a few moments ago, was slowly turning a dark blue.


Jupiter could also see the town's lights far in the distance. It felt as if an entire sea separated them. "Well, that was the idea, wasn't it?" All the celestials had isolated themselves long ago to keep the humans safe. While that was good and all, isolation was quite boring. She had snuck out plenty of times, as she suspected others had done too, to learn and experience what the human world was like. She found it all to be very in interesting.


A firefly flew close to her, its body's luminesce flashing periodically. Reaching out, Jupiter quickly cupped her hands around it in hopes of catching it. The sudden momentum caused her to slowly somersault in the air. She ended up in a supine position, her back facing the shrine below. Now, all she could see was the sky. Her gaze finally met the aligning planets, looking at them for the first time that night.


She could see the Moon and Mars prominently, which brought a smile to her face. Then her eyes fell upon Jupiter. This brought a bout if nostalgia, as she remembered her home. Then she noticed Pluto, much smaller than the others, following Jupiter. The sight of the it sent waves of conflicting emotions coursing through her. She felt great sorrow as she was reminded of his demise. Mixed in with that was happiness at the memories they shared, at how close they had been. Then longing trickled in slowly, getting stronger and stronger till it started pouring in, and threatened to engulf her. Longing to go home. Longing to have her friends back. Longing to be a family again.


She turned away from the planets, choosing instead to look at the dim light coming from her cupped hands. She just sat there floating and staring down at the firefly until she had calmed down.


The alignment of the planets was something the humans were quite excited about, though they wouldn't even begin to understand what it would bring about. The Awakening. All the celestials had known for a year, and it had finally come down to it. The lost celestials would return again.


The thought got Jupiter excited once more, for she was reminded that they would all be reunited again. She had been assigned to locate and bring back Pluto by the Sun, an assignment she was more than happy with. Her search had been ongoing for a few days, with no luck. However, her spirits weren't dampened. She knew for sure that she would find him. She was getting close, she could feel it. Others weren't so optimistic. Neptune wasn't convinced of this whole ordeal, but he hadn't managed to change her mind yet.


"Speaking of Neptune..." Her ruby eyes glittered as she caught sight of the celestial just stepping out of the shrine, and taking a seat on the back steps. "I've been meaning to ask how their search went today." Before she went to talk to him, she gave one last look at the sky, settling on Pluto. "I'll see you soon, old friend." She sent the thought far out into the sky, willing it to reach him.


Jupiter then turned away, and angled herself towards Neptune. Manipulating the gravity around her, she measuredly increased the force on her until she landed softly on her feet beside him. Without asking, she plopped down on the step next to him and smiled. "So, Neptune, how are you doing this fine evening?"
